We are seeking a talented React UI Full Stack Developer with 3+ years of experience joining our team to build a leading edge, modernized smart digital payment solutions. This position participates in the technical design and implementation of new products or enhancements with system performance focus. Responsible for all phases of the development cycle: concept, technical design, prototype, code development, testing, release to QA and implementation.
What you’ll be responsible for:
- Oversees the timely, effective, and quality delivery of software into production.
- Defines or refines standards for the design and development of API and backend processes. Collaborates with developers, QA, operations, and management to provide technical direction in requirements analysis, design, development, testing, and deployment.
- Establishes and reviews business and technical requirements and overall project plans to define or refine standards, ensure adherence to standards, and to facilitate the transfer of knowledge throughout the development staff.
- Completes product technical design and prototyping, software development, bug verification and resolution.
- Performs system analysis and programming activities which require extensive research and analysis.
- Provides technical/engineering support for new and existing applications from code delivery until the retirement of the application.
- Develops and tests applications based on business requirements and industry best practices.
- Creates required test plan and technical documentation.
- Conducts unit testing and integration testing for functionality and limits.
- Collaboratively works with team to create test automation to ensure timely delivery of high-quality products.
- Adheres to documented departmental and corporate standards. Oversees the definition and documentation of standards. Contributes to defining and improving department processes.
- Collaboratively works with customer support team to resolve or diagnose defects.
- Performs release validation testing and beta support for projects.
- Researches problems and develops solutions to the problems. Takes part in daily stand-up meetings in an Agile development methodology.
- Collaborate with Product Designers, Architects, and other Software Engineers to translate designs to high-performing code.
- May perform other job duties as assigned.
What you’ll need to have:
- Bachelor’s degree in business, software engineering, or computer science.
- Minimum of 3 years of technical experience in software development with 3+ years of API, database stored procedures development experience.
- Experience in API design, and stored procedures development
- Capable to analyze business requirements, design database changes, and develop quality API software.
- Collaborate with team to define test case, document test results and automate integration.
- Strong proficiency in relationtional database SQL development.
- Ability to diagnose API problems, root cause analysis and SQL performance and optimization.
- Understanding in database design and experience in writing SQL.
